Archivists and curators vs Sales Assistants and Retail Cashiers Salary (2025)
How do Archivists and curators and Sales Assistants and Retail Cashiers salaries compare in the UK? Here is a detailed side-by-side breakdown.
Archivists and curators earns £16,677 more per year (110% higher)
Detailed Comparison
| Metric | Archivists and curators | Sales Assistants and Retail Cashiers |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Annual | £31,835 | £15,158 | +£16,677 |
| Mean Annual | £31,866 | £16,912 | +£14,954 |
| Monthly | £2,653 | £1,263 | +£1,390 |
| Weekly | £612 | £292 | +£320 |
| Hourly | £15.31 | £7.29 | +£8.02 |
